Answer:
5.714 liters of the 5% solution and 4.286 of the 40%.
Step-by-step explanation:
Let x be the volume of 40% solution and y = volume of the 5% solution.
x + y = 10
0.40x + 0.05y = 0.20(x + y)
From the first equation x = 10 -y so we have:
0.40(10 - y) + 0.05y = 0.20( 10 - y + y)
4 - 0.40y + 0.05y = 2
-0.35y = -2
y = 5.714 liters of the 5%.
and x = 10 - 5.714 = 4.286 liters of the 40% solution.
